I've had right throbbing shoulder pain for a few months now that comes on randomly throughout the day. what could this be from?

Time to get checked: Since the symptoms have lasted a few months a more detailed musculoskeletal evaluation is warranted. It may something a simple as tendinitis or impingement syndrome. Check with your pcp. A referral to physical therapy could be the fix you need.

Shoulder throbbing: Common problems include bursitis and rotator cuff tendinosis. They can cause throbbing. Less often it could be pain referred from the neck or from under the diaphragm.
